Output 24ae26acde7633f6c29d8b236776f4f15dd4b01ae94bac9cc37c0d12887d1922:0

value
16550780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c268edb8947dfff9d4e521870599497bc13021e2 OP_EQUALVERIFY OP_CHECKSIG
address
1JiwnnMFmj6LGxPpZ3RyRYepedEiwenKwv
transaction
24ae26acde7633f6c29d8b236776f4f15dd4b01ae94bac9cc37c0d12887d1922
spent
true